DPA Kandla reaffirms commitment to ‘Seva Sankalp Resolution’, pledges accelerated contribution to Viksit Bharat 2047

GANDHIDHAM: Inspired by the spirit of the Seva Sankalp Resolution adopted by the Union Cabinet, Deendayal Port Authority (DPA), Kandla has reaffirmed its unwavering commitment to the national vision of Viksit Bharat 2047. The Authority has reiterated its resolve to align its institutional mission with the transformative goals of nation-building and sustainable economic progress.

In consonance with the Resolution, DPA Kandla emphasized its accountability and dedication toward strengthening India’s maritime sector and accelerating the country’s emergence as a global hub in the green energy transition. The Port Authority underscored its pivotal role in driving infrastructure modernization, enhancing operational efficiency, and promoting environmentally sustainable port-led development.

The Seva Sankalp Resolution was ceremonially read out by Shri Sushil Kumar Singh, IRSME, Chairman, DPA; Shri Nilabhra Dasgupta, IRS, Deputy Chairman; in the presence of Heads of Departments and senior officials of the Authority.

Addressing the gathering, the Chairman highlighted the deeper ethos and national significance of the Resolution, calling upon all officers and staff to internalize its principles in both letter and spirit. He urged officials to demonstrate renewed dedication, integrity, and service orientation in their respective domains, thereby contributing meaningfully to the larger national objective of building a developed, self-reliant, and globally competitive India.

DPA Kandla reaffirmed that through collective effort, institutional excellence, and steadfast adherence to the ideals enshrined in the Resolution, it will continue to play a catalytic role in advancing India’s maritime growth story and the realization of Viksit Bharat 2047.
